Understanding the Technical File

A Technical File is the backbone of regulatory documentation for medical devices. It is essentially a comprehensive dossier that provides evidence that a medical device complies with applicable regulatory requirements, such as the European Union Medical Device Regulation (EU MDR) or the US FDA guidelines. This file includes detailed information about the device’s design, manufacturing process, intended use, risk management, clinical evaluation, and testing results.

The creation and maintenance of a Technical File are critical for several reasons:

  1. Regulatory Approval – Regulatory authorities use the Technical File to assess whether a device meets the necessary safety and performance requirements before it can be marketed. Without a well-prepared file, obtaining market approval can become significantly delayed or even denied.

  2. Transparency and Traceability – A thorough Technical File ensures that every aspect of the device’s design and production is documented. This transparency is vital during audits, inspections, or in case of product recalls.

  3. Risk Management – The file includes a detailed risk assessment, helping manufacturers identify and mitigate potential hazards associated with the device. This proactive approach not only enhances patient safety but also protects the manufacturer from legal liabilities.

The Importance of Post Market Surveillance

While a strong Technical File ensures compliance prior to market entry, post market surveillance (PMS) is critical once the device is in use. PMS is a systematic process of monitoring the safety, performance, and quality of a medical device after it has been released. Regulatory bodies now emphasize the continuous monitoring of devices to promptly identify any adverse events or trends that could impact patient safety.

Post market surveillance offers several advantages:

  1. Early Detection of Issues – PMS allows manufacturers to detect problems that may not have been evident during pre-market testing. By monitoring real-world performance, companies can identify potential risks early and take corrective action before issues escalate.

  2. Compliance with Regulatory Requirements – Many regulatory frameworks, such as the EU MDR and FDA regulations, mandate PMS as part of ongoing compliance obligations. Non-compliance can lead to warnings, fines, or even product recalls.

  3. Enhancing Product Quality – Feedback from PMS helps manufacturers refine their devices, improve design, and address user needs more effectively. This not only improves patient outcomes but also strengthens brand reputation.

  4. Data-Driven Decision Making – The data collected through PMS provides valuable insights that inform product development, marketing strategies, and business decisions.

Integrating Technical File and Post Market Surveillance

The synergy between a comprehensive Technical File and effective post market surveillance cannot be overstated. The Technical File serves as the foundation, providing the baseline data and risk assessments necessary for monitoring, while PMS ensures that ongoing performance aligns with regulatory and safety expectations.

Manufacturers often underestimate the importance of integrating these two elements. A well-maintained Technical File supports faster PMS reporting, as the necessary technical information is readily available. Conversely, insights gained from PMS can inform updates to the Technical File, ensuring continuous compliance and improved device safety.
